Bomb Threat at Lady Gaga’s Rio Concert Leads to Arrests: A Closer Look at Security Challenges in Live Events

In an unexpected development, authorities in Rio de Janeiro have detained two suspects linked to a bomb threat that disrupted a much-anticipated Lady Gaga concert. The alarming warning, issued just hours before the event, triggered immediate security protocols and raised pressing questions about safety measures at large-scale entertainment gatherings. This incident not only highlights vulnerabilities within event security but also underscores the growing need for vigilance amid rising threats worldwide.

Swift Police Action Thwarts Potential Disaster at High-Profile Concert

The bomb threat emerged shortly before Lady Gaga’s October 2023 performance, prompting Brazilian law enforcement to act decisively. Officials evacuated the venue promptly and deployed specialized bomb disposal units alongside K-9 teams equipped with cutting-edge detection technology. Their thorough sweep of the area uncovered no explosives; however, two individuals were arrested on suspicion of orchestrating the scare.

While identities remain confidential pending ongoing investigations, preliminary findings suggest that the suspects aimed to incite widespread panic rather than cause physical harm. This case appears connected to a broader pattern of unrest affecting several major events across Rio recently.

The Law Enforcement Response: Coordinated Efforts Against Emerging Threats in Entertainment Venues

The rapid response by Rio’s police forces exemplifies modern counter-terrorism strategies tailored for crowded public spaces. Upon receiving intelligence about the potential danger hours ahead of showtime, authorities immediately initiated evacuation procedures while mobilizing expert teams trained in explosive ordnance disposal.

This operation incorporated advanced scanning devices and canine units renowned for their ability to detect hazardous materials swiftly—similar to how international agencies have recently enhanced airport security following global incidents.

  • Improved Communication Channels: Authorities are working closely with event organizers to ensure timely sharing of threat information.
  • Crisis Management Protocols: Emergency plans specific to high-profile concerts are being refined based on lessons learned from this incident.
  • Crowd Awareness Initiatives: Encouraging attendees’ active participation by reporting suspicious activities remains a priority for maintaining safety standards.

A dedicated task force has been established aiming not only to uncover any links between these arrests and larger extremist networks but also to develop preventive frameworks applicable across Brazil’s entertainment sector moving forward.
